• The frequency of ON/OFF switching of
the power transistor for regeneration
is too high. (Caution is required since
the regenerative resistor could
overheat.)
• Reduce the frequency of
acceleration and deceleration or
feed speed while checking the
servomotor regeneration level
[%].
• Reduce the load.
• Increase the servomotor
capacity.
• Servo parameter (system settings)
setting error.
• Check the servo parameters
(regenerative resistor and motor
type settings in the system
settings).
• Incorrect wiring of regenerative
resistor.
• Connect the regenerative
resistor correctly.
• Regenerative resistor fault. • Replace the regenerative
resistor.
2030
Excessive
regeneration
• Power transistor for regeneration
damaged by short circuit.
• Replace the servo amplifier.
• The motor speed exceeded 115[%] or
more of the rated speed.
• Check the motor speed in the
servo parameters.
• Check if the number of pulses
per revolution and travel value
per revolution in the fixed
parameters match the machine
system.
• An overshoot occurred because the
acceleration/deceleration time
constant is too small.
• If an overshoot occurs during
acceleration/deceleration, check
the acceleration/deceleration
time in the fixed parameters.
• An overshoot occurred because the
servo system is unstable.
• Adjust the position loop
gain/position control gain 1, 2 or
speed loop gain/speed control
gain 1, 2 of the servo
parameters, or increase the
speed differential compensation
of the servo parameters.
2031 Overspeed
• Encoder fault.
Any time during
operation
Immediate
stop
• Check the encoder cable for wire
breakage.
• Replace the servomotor.
